Dibujar un Hombre - Primeros Pasos Sencillos

When you are thinking about making a simple drawing of a man, starting with basic shapes is, you know, often the best approach. You do not need to worry about getting every detail perfect right away. The goal is to, like, build a general form first. You might begin with an oval for the head, a rectangle for the torso, and simple lines for the limbs. This method helps you get the overall proportions down before adding any finer points, which is, you know, quite helpful for beginners.

Using a freehand drawing tool is, in some respects, a great way to structure your initial ideas and connect different parts of your drawing. You can, for example, sketch out loose lines to figure out the pose or the general outline of the figure. This allows for a lot of flexibility and experimentation, letting you, you know, try different things without feeling like you have to commit to anything too early. It is, like, a very forgiving way to start your easy drawing of a man.

Layers are, in some respects, a really powerful feature that can make your drawing process much easier, especially for a figure like a man. They allow you to draw different parts of your picture on separate transparent sheets. So, you can, for example, draw the basic outline of your man on one layer, then add clothing on another, and then perhaps shadows on a third. This means you can, you know, change one part without affecting the others, which is very convenient.
